Profile
Dr Chenxing Jing joined Leeds University Business School as a Lecturer (Teaching and Scholar) in 2021. Prior to this, he obtained a PhD degree in Finance from the University of Leeds and a Bachelor's degree in Finance from Southwestern University of Finance and Economics, China.

Research interests
His primary research areas are corporate finance and corporate governance. He is particularly interested in how corporate sustainability performance (e.g., employee satisfaction, gender diversity, and environmental policies) can be shaped by corporate practices and capital markets, and the financial implications of sustainable practices.
